Aegina's Temple, West Pediment - XIII

The fully armed Athena with shield, helmet and lance, wears over the breast and shoulders the so-called “aegis”, a mighty goatskin edged with snakes. A medusa head probably made of another material was also attacched to the breast, as is shown by two peg holes.

 

(text from C.H. Beck, "Glyptothek, Munich")

 

From the Aphaia Temple on Aegina

500/490 BC.

München, Glyptothek
